What skills and experience we're looking for

We are now looking for a Behaviour Teaching Assistant, to provide behavioural support to promote individual students' progress who have special educational needs. The role is temporary due to funding related to specific student (Year 7).

The successful candidate will be required to:

  • Work on a one to one basis with a Year 7 student who has specific needs.
  • Work with individuals and small groups of children within a classroom situation to ensure each child has the maximum access to all learning activities.
  • Liaise with subject teachers and The SENDCo to clarify and agree the nature of the support needed, developing strategies to achieve positive behavioural outcomes.

To be successful in this role you will have:

  • Minimum of 5 GCSE’s A* - C including English and Maths or equivalent
  • Minimum of two years’ experience working as a Teaching Assistant ideally with students who display behavioural issues, or within a behaviour support setting.
  • Level 2/3 Teaching Assistant Qualification - Level 3 required for Band 7 salary mentioned
  • Positive Handling training
